My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

This is Kasha

She is a one year old shepherd/husky mix.

Kasha is great with kids, other dogs, cats and loves all peoples!

Kasha is house trained and crate trained. She is good on and off leash


Kasha is always happy and loving! When she is ready to relax she will cuddle. She plays hard and has lots of energy.


Kasha will need a home that will include her in activities that will help her use up energy. Do you like to jog? She would love to jog with you. Do you have kids that enjoy being outside? She would love to be outside with them.

Kasha does not react to other dogs' bad behavior but will wait patiently. She is always happy and makes you feel like you are the best thing in the world when you come home.

Her bad points are few. She is an “over kisser” and will lick when she is happy, whats attention or is bored. Her foster parents have been working on that and she is learning quickly not to lick all the time. She also jumps (working on that also) so you would need to be careful with her near really small children. Her foster parents are working on basic training and her adopters will want to continue that training. The husky in her does not always want to come when called (Treats work wonders!!!)

Her foster parents say she is one of the best fosters they have had in their home and she really deserves a home of her own!

More about this rescue

ARVSS is a 501(c)(3) non-profit animal rescue in Madison & surrounding Dane County WI committed to rescuing dogs in need and supporting communities without access to shelters. Our goal is to help find resources for the abandoned and often times injured animals.

Most of our adoptable dogs are transported from Light Shine Dog Rescue in South Dakota from overcrowded situations. We bring dogs into the rescue that need medical attention that other rescues are not able to due to our close work with a veterinary clinic.

All donations and funds raised are put toward the medical care and resources support the animals while in the rescue until they find their forever homes.
Medical care includes vet visits, spay/neuter surgeries, vaccines, treatment ailments (manage, worms, burn treatments, etc.) and surgeries to repair breaks or fractures the animals come into the rescue with.
Food and flea/tick and heart worm are also provided for the animal’s care while in the rescue.
